We actually built this feature and launched it in South America as a test. What we saw during that test was that over time more and more players picked 'support' as their position to exclude. Eventually this lead to the whole system stalling out and longer and longer queue times for players. This was the same behavior we saw with the original system before autofill.

The choice to exclude support makes sense from players. It's the optimal choice if you want to play your strongest position as frequently as possible.

Unfortunately, autofill is a necessary release valve in order to reach acceptably low queue times. The autofill rates were around 5% last I checked (1/20 games on average). There is a non-player facing systems that gives players a break after they autofill. It basically finds the player who hasn't autofilled in the longest, and if a fill is needed they are the one who will fill.

We consider it as in an acceptable, but not great state. There's probably room to make it better, though we're not focused on it at the moment.

When we migrated from the old client to the new one, we redeveloped most features from scratch in terms of the technology. That forced us to look at what features were actually accomplishing for players and evaluate how good of a job they were doing. Given the old implementation of stats was clunky and there were some great third party sites that were frankly doing a better job of presenting player stats in meaningful way, the position we took was that instead of building the same old clunky version, we should probably build something that did a better job of giving players performance feedback. It's taken us a while to prioritize this. I can't give specifics yet, but I can say we're not happy with the state of it.

You feel like the achievement of getting to high honor level is undermined by the fact that just playing (even as a bot) gives you some amount of progress in the system. That's a reasonable concern.

There were a few challenges that lead us to give honor to players who just played the game, rather than strictly requiring honor votes to progress.

  1. Putting all of the weight on honor votes for progression could lead to players feeling too much extrinsic pressure to mix max around the voting system itself rather than just focusing on playing and being good sports. We sided towards a really large bonus from votes but a small amount each game to take some of that pressure off.

  2. The vast, vast majority of players show good sportsmanship in most games. This means almost everybody should expect to have significant progress in the system. A lot of systems create value in their achievements out of being competitive (zero sum games) like the ranked systems. There can only be one best player in challenger. Sportsmanship is a bit different. Is there a most sportsman-like player? It's a bit of a different animal. Sportsmanship isn't a zero sum game, it's a positive sum game. That said, I think there's room here to create additional gradation for truly awesome players, which we don't have yet.

  3. Sometimes, being a good sport doesn't really mean saying anything in game. It just means keeping your cool and playing the game out. Maybe dropping a GG at the end of the game. Creating a system that doesn't reward these players would have felt pretty off. Do we choose not to give these solid but quiet players some progress because we're worried about bots moving through honor levels? Doesn't seem like a great trade to punish those players to solve for bots. I'd rather just ban the bots when we find them.

During dev we called it blue dust. We played around with more literal names like champ dust but that conjured some awkward images and disenchanting felt a bit more like using a woodchipper than a magic hextech box. We also tried gems, coins, points, and a others. After a few long (sometimes hilarious) brainstorming sessions nothing really fit the hextech metaphor as well as essence.

One of the things we wanted to avoid with champ mastery was creating a long grind. This is why progression the system is structured with levels for the first few champion mastery point milestones, then a endless point counter with no real objectives linked to it.

The direction we'd like to take champ mastery for future levels is similar to how 1-7 works, where lower levels are less skill checks and more about how much you've played the champs but higher levels are a series of harder and harder performance tests on the champion.

We consideried that option. We went with the one player limit because in order to make the commendations feel valuable there needs to be some constraints around them. It makes the decision of who to honor at the end of the game less interesting and doesn't cause players to reflect on their games in the same way.

Players are smart at maximizing rewards and we linked some very valuable rewards to the system. You could easily see a world with an honor all option rapidly degenerating into one where the last thing you see every game before the nexus falls each game was something along the lines of "Remember to honor all you memelords"

We experimented with a few alternatives like ammo systems and different tiers of honor commendations. Ultimately they felt overly complicated or didn't enhance the system.
